My car made 330 with a KB 1500.

75mm MAF, 65mm TB, GT40 intake, GT40 heads, stock cam, AODE, KB 1500 @ 9lb.

I liked it BUT it made a lot of heat. If you invest in a quality meth kit I would say you can make close to 400 through a T5.

with an aluminum headed 302 with supporting mods 400whp on 9-10psi shouldnt be a problem, thats about where the blower tops out and becomes a hairdryer.

so at 9-10psi figure you'll get between 60-90 more rwhp, add that to your base and that will give you a descent idea where you'll be.
